How Much Does a Medical Assistant Surgery make?

Medical Assistant Surgery made a median salary around $34,329 in April, 2024. The best-paid 25 percent made $37,483 probably that year, while the lowest-paid 25 percent made around $31,451. Salary ranges can vary widely depending on many important factors, including education, certifications, additional skills, the number of years you have spent in your profession. Best-Paying States for Medical Assistant Surgery

The states and districts that pay Medical Assistant Surgery the highest salary are District of Columbia (around $45,541) , California (around $45,131) , New Jersey (around $44,845) , Alaska (around $44,559) , and Massachusetts (around $44,518) .

Ambulatory Surgery Medical Director - Average Salary $128,300
The Ambulatory Surgery Medical Director ensures a high level of quality care and services for patients by coordinating and communicating operational procedures to staff and physicians. Creates, directs, and implements the policies and procedures for the outpatient surgical function. Being an Ambulatory Surgery Medical Director requires a bachelor's degree in area of specialty. Monitors, evaluates, and modifies programs while adhering to company guidelines and standards. In addition, Ambulatory Surgery Medical Director typically reports to top management. The Ambulatory Surgery Medical Director manages a departmental sub-function within a broader departmental function. Creates functional strategies and specific objectives for the sub-function and develops budgets/policies/procedures to support the functional infrastructure. Deep knowledge of the managed sub-function and solid knowledge of the overall departmental function. Working as an Ambulatory Surgery Medical Director typically requires 5+ years of managerial experience.
